    Got my first exam on Thursday and was just wondereing on the marking of the exam. I've being doing the measure up tests and when you have question with multiple answers (select all that apply) is it a case of you get it right or wrong or do you get points for the number of answers you get right.

    I have seen people with 1000 points and all their bars where full. Some years back I have seen people with scores over 1000 points, but as said, that was a few years back (windows 2000 exams). I have never seen results with full bars and a score less than 1000. BTW, scores of 1000 points are rare.
    I have seen people who ended their exam (by mistake) before they had answered any question. They had a score of 0 points.
    It is not fixed that every question in the exam scores the same amount of points. It is not sure every question score points at all. The last can be explained by the fact that MS sometimes puts in test questions.
    These are there to possibly enlarge the question database. Off course they have to be tested first.

    Actually, Microsoft has neither confirmed nor denied that harder questions are worth more points.

    How so, when not all Microsoft exams have 50 questions?

    Plus, Microsoft adds in unscored questions from time to time... meaning, you may not get ANY points for some questions.

    One simply cannot rely on guessing that they'll get approximately 25 points per question. It's just not accurate.
